173401-06-4,221064-59-1,476683-86-0,404360-79-8,61760-20-1,290296-96-7 Supplier | HFMLAB.COM
CMO CDMO service. HFMLAB.COM supply 173401-06-4,221064-59-1,476683-86-0,404360-79-8,61760-20-1,290296-96-7 and related compounds.
221064-59-1 290296-96-7 61760-20-1 173401-06-4 404360-79-8 476683-86-0